    Cluster measurements of magnetic reconnection

    Date: 29 Jun 2007
    Satellite: Cluster
    Depicts: Magnetic reconnection observations on 1 October 2001
    Copyright: Courtesy of Dr. Xiao, Chinese Academy of Sciences, Beijing, China

    The four panels show from top to bottom:

    a) Three components of the magnetic field measured by the fourth Cluster spacecraft named Tango on 1 October 2001 from 09:45 UT till 09:51 UT
    b) Three components of the flow velocity measured by Tango over the same time period
    c) Bz component of the magnetic field measured by the four Cluster spacecraft, colour coding shown on top of this panel, during the period 09:48:20-09:48:50 UT
    d) the corresponding Poincaré index over the same time period as the c) panel
